Lydia Hagan 1896–1928 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 20 Feb 1896
Birth Location: Barnard, North Carolina, United States
Death Date: 23 May 1928
Death Location: Asheville, Buncombe, North Carolina, United States
Father: Lawrence Hagan
Mother: Nancy Franks
Spouse(s): Arthur Hagan
Children(s): Opal Penland
The story of Lydia Hagan began in 1896 in Barnard, North Carolina, United States. In 1900, Lydia Hagan resided in Big Pine Creek, Madison, North Carolina, USA. In 1920, Lydia Hagan resided in Big Pine Creek, Madison, North Carolina, USA. Lydia Hagan married Arthur Marian Hagan, and had children including Opal Jeanette Penland. Lydia Hagan passed away in 1928 in Asheville, Buncombe, North Carolina, United States.
